You can buy a cover for … Web25 mei 2024 · 3. Switch from cold to heat therapy after 2 days to calm muscle spasms. After using a cold pack on your herniated disc for the first 2 days, start applying heat therapy for 15 to 20 minutes every 2 to 3 hours. This will help calm muscle spasms resulting from your herniated disc and can help ease muscular and nerve pain.
